Detained after strip club fight

A man was detained after an argument outside a strip club in Edinburgh last night.

Two men were involved in the fight that happened outside the strip club Burke & Hare in the city centre. A third man trying to mediate ended up with minor injuries and bruises.

The brawl started when the detained man  refused to leave the bar after instructions from the bouncer. The bartender said the man had been drinking excessively and was agitating people in the bar. He was supposedly making rude remarks to another man, and they ended up in a fight.

Witnesses say many people partly interfered with the fight, but backed off as soon as the authorities arrived. It is not clear who inflicted the injuries upon the mediating man.

Police say the detained man was released from custody earlier today, after being questioned.

Growing trend

The so-called “Pubic Triangle” in Edinburgh has three strip clubs situated close to each other, and the neighbours keep reporting the area as a venue for intoxicated people and quarrels. This incident is the third in relation to strip clubs in two months.

The strip clubs have been receiving a number of complaints from frustrated neighbours. The police now hope that the big commotion will help keep them on their toes to avoid trouble.
